Okay, imagine you have a really fun toy with strings, like a guitar or a violin. When a musician plays these instruments, they use their fingers to pull or pluck the strings. Here's how it works:

  1. What are the strings? These are long, thin pieces that can vibrate, which means they shake back and forth.
  2. How do fingers help? When a musician pulls on a string with their fingers, it makes the string move. This movement creates sound!
  3. What happens next? The strings vibrate quickly or slowly, and that changes the sound. Fast vibrations make high sounds, and slow vibrations make low sounds.
  4. Why is it fun? Musicians can use different fingers to play different notes, which helps them make all kinds of beautiful music!

So, when you see a musician, remember they are pulling on strings with their fingers to make amazing sounds! Wouldn't it be fun to try playing one of those instruments someday?
